Lucy Huang is the President / CEO of Hanking Electronics(Liaoning) Ltd. Located in Shenyang, China, Hanking opened the first 200mm IDM MEMS fab offering 3dof and 6dof MEMS IMU, pressure and flow sensor products and MEMS foundry services. She has over 25 years of various MEMS sensor design and fabrication experience. Prior to HKE she worked at Delphi and Delco Electronics for 10 years in the area of MEMS and integrated circuits. She publishes over 15 technical papers, has 60 patents and has a M.S. in Electrical Engineering and Apply Physics in the area of MEMS from Case Western Reserve University.

Opportunities in Inertial MEMS Manufacturing in China

MEMS inertial sensors have been used in China for over two decades. Initially accelerometers were imported into China for automotive and gaming applications at assembly facilities. Bosch, STMicroelectronics, Invensense (now TDK) and Analog Devices were the first suppliers for these markets, which expanded into the smart phone applications. Resonant MEMS gyroscopes were the second wave of inertial sensors used in China. MEMSIC and MiraMEMS were two inertial sensor companies that began in the US and then opened offices and final test sites in China. These companies manufactured accelerometers using wafers made at MEMS foundries outside of China. Magnetic e-compasses were also developed and marketed in China. Senodia, Hanking Electronics and QST were the first Chinese companies to develop and/or acquire MEMS gyroscope technology and offer Chinese manufactured MEMS gyroscopes. Hanking Electronics combined a 3-axis linear accelerometers and 3-axis gyroscopes onto a single MEMS chip in their most advanced inertial sensor product and now competes with the Bosch, STMicroelectronics and TDK internationally. MEMS barometric pressure sensors are the most recent inertial sensor to enter the market in China. These absolute pressure sensors can provide data on the altitude of the vehicle or person to within accuracies of a few centimeters. In the last few years MEMS foundries have been built in China to fabricate 200mm MEMS wafers for the inertial market

Hanking Electronics (Liaoning) Co., Ltd.

Hanking Electronics (Liaoning) Co., Ltd., headquartered in Fushun, Liaoning, China. It is a subsidiary of the Hanking Industrial Group, and specializes in MEMS technology. Hanking Electronics specializes in developing, fabrication and marketing MEMS products and related MEMS electronics components, offering turnkey MEMS solutions. It is China’s first 8″/ 200mm wafer fab. It provides customers with designing and developing, fabrication processing, volume manufacturing, MEMS foundry, outstanding customer service, and MEMS technology and application consulting. With its expertise in MEMS technology and the volume production of MEMS devices, its core business is to design and fabricate high-end MEMS sensors, MEMS devices and intelligent sensors, sensor network, and its related application products in automotive, medical, consumer electronics and industrial control markets.
